iPod: The Revolutionary Device That Changed Music Forever
On October 23rd in music history, one significant event took place in 2001 when Apple launched the iPod, revolutionizing the music industry and changing the way people consume and listen to music.

The first-generation iPod, introduced by Steve Jobs at a special event in Cupertino, California, was a portable music player that could hold up to 1,000 songs on its 5GB hard drive. The device featured a unique scroll wheel for navigation and a sleek, iconic design that became synonymous with the brand. The iPod's launch came at a time when the music industry was grappling with the rise of digital music and illegal file-sharing, which had led to a decline in CD sales.

The iPod's integration with Apple's iTunes software made it easy for users to purchase, manage, and transfer their music libraries seamlessly. The iTunes Store, launched in 2003, provided a legal and convenient way for consumers to buy digital music, with individual songs priced at just 99 cents. This combination of hardware and software revolutionized the way people consumed music and helped Apple establish itself as a dominant force in the music industry.

The iPod's success led to multiple iterations and improvements over the years, including the introduction of the iPod Mini, iPod Nano, iPod Shuffle, and iPod Touch. These devices offered varying storage capacities, form factors, and features to cater to different user preferences and needs.

The iPod's impact on the music industry cannot be overstated. It not only changed the way people listened to music but also contributed to the decline of traditional music formats like CDs and cassettes. The device also paved the way for the development of other portable digital media players and, eventually, the rise of smartphones as the primary devices for music consumption.

In addition to its impact on the music industry, the iPod also had a significant cultural impact. The device became a status symbol and a fashion accessory, with its white earbuds and sleek design making it instantly recognizable. The iPod also inspired countless accessories, from protective cases to speaker docks, creating a whole ecosystem around the device.

The launch of the iPod on October 23, 2001, marked a turning point in music history, setting the stage for the digital music revolution and transforming Apple into a tech giant. The device's impact on the music industry and popular culture continues to be felt today, even as streaming services have largely replaced portable media players as the primary way people consume music.
